#e10e23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e10e23 is composed of 88.2% red, 5.5%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.8% magenta, 84.4%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 354 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 46.9%. #e10e23 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1c46 with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#e10e23
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030001 is the darkest color, while #fef0f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e10e23
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7374 is the less saturated color, while #ea051c is the most saturated one.
